首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

使用pivot命令时发生动态SQL错误

是指在使用pivot命令进行数据透视操作时,出现了动态SQL错误。pivot命令是一种在关系型数据库中进行数据转置的操作,它可以将行数据转换为列数据,以便更方便地进行数据分析和报表生成。

动态SQL错误可能是由于以下原因导致的:

  1. 数据不符合要求:在进行pivot操作时,需要保证数据满足一定的条件,如数据类型、数据格式等。如果数据不符合要求,就会导致动态SQL错误。
  2. 语法错误:在编写pivot命令时,可能会出现语法错误,如拼写错误、缺少关键字等。这些语法错误会导致动态SQL错误的发生。
  3. 数据量过大:如果要进行pivot操作的数据量过大,可能会导致数据库无法处理或者处理时间过长,从而引发动态SQL错误。

解决动态SQL错误的方法如下:

  1. 检查数据:首先,需要检查数据是否符合pivot操作的要求,包括数据类型、数据格式等。如果数据不符合要求,可以进行数据清洗或者转换。
  2. 检查语法:仔细检查pivot命令的语法是否正确,包括拼写、关键字等。可以参考数据库的官方文档或者相关教程来确认语法是否正确。
  3. 优化查询:如果数据量过大导致处理时间过长,可以考虑对查询进行优化,如添加索引、分批处理数据等。
  4. 查看错误日志:查看数据库的错误日志,可以获取更详细的错误信息,从而更好地定位和解决动态SQL错误。

腾讯云提供了一系列的云计算产品,包括数据库、服务器、云原生等,可以帮助用户解决动态SQL错误以及其他云计算相关的问题。具体推荐的产品和产品介绍链接地址可以参考腾讯云的官方网站或者咨询腾讯云的客服人员。

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

没有搜到相关的沙龙

领券